Big fan of Ian, but going to be blunt. Deliberate government policy decisions have meant that in the last decade, housing costs have doubled, rising faster in Canada than in any other G7 country. Some of those decisions? -We build fewer homes today than we did in the 1970s, when our population was half the size. We now have the fewest homes per capita in the G7. The feds fund cities when they block home building and impose no real penalties for doing so. -We deliberately jacked up immigration levels to absurd and unsustainable levels and completely lost control of the system. We don't even know how many people are in this country now exactly. The result is that home price asset inflation has broken our entire economy, sucks up capital and investment, and has locked a whole generation out of the dream of home ownership. If housing is an investment and not a right, then government policy is helping inflate these assets. Yes, that's bad and deeply unfair.
